首页
AI Coding
NEW
沸点
课程
直播
活动
AI刷题
APP
插件
搜索历史
清空
创作者中心
写文章
发沸点
写笔记
写代码
草稿箱
创作灵感
查看更多
会员
登录
注册
Tokunaga_X
掘友等级
前端
获得徽章 0
动态
文章
专栏
沸点
收藏集
关注
作品
赞
21
文章 16
沸点 5
赞
21
返回
|
搜索文章
赞
文章( 16 )
沸点( 5 )
[译]我们为什么要写 super(props)?
我听说 Hooks 最近很火。讽刺的是,我想以一些关于 class 组件的有趣故事来开始这个博客。怎样!(皮一下很开心) 这些小坑并不会影响你高效的使用 React,但如果你愿意深入了解下背后的工作原理,你会发现它们非常有意思。 这是第一个。 当然,class fields p…
理解cookie、session、localStorage、sessionStorage的关系与区别
由于HTTP是一种无状态的协议,服务器单从网络连接上是无法知道客户身份的。这时候服务器就需要给客户端颁发一个cookie,用来确认用户的身份。 简单的说,cookie就是客户端保存用户信息的一种机制,用来记录用户的一些信息。 其中name=value是必选项,其它都是可选项。C…
面试官:你能实现多少种水平垂直居中的布局(定宽高和不定宽高)
我们在日常的开发中,经常会遇到这样一个问题,就是如何实现居中水平垂直居中对齐。并且在面试中也会出现这样的问题,但是我们往往回答的不是很全部,而导致没有得到面试加分。接下来我们通过不同的方式来实现,让我们成功破解这道面试。 不定宽: 参考上诉例子中不定宽高例子。
JS 加油包之垃圾回收 (Garbage Collection)
1. 数据可达性 如果一段数据是可达的(reachability), 那么我们称之为有用数据;反之如果不可达,则是无用数据,也就是垃圾。 2. 根 3. 垃圾回收 垃圾回收是 JS 引擎的一个后台进程。引擎会监控所有的对象,删去不可达的数据。 垃圾回收的意义在于:重复利用无用的…
【循序渐进】搞懂防抖和节流
防抖和节流大家应该都不陌生,作为性能优化(可以是前端页面的响应性能方面,也可以是降低服务器压力方面)的必要技巧,我们说什么都要好好讲一讲,另外也本着一天一个小目标,循序渐进吃透一个知识点的劲头,今天,我们就来细聊下防抖和节流的神奇魔法。 本文将会从基础版本的防抖和节流开始,并逐…
JS:快速搞懂深浅拷贝,光速手写深拷贝
一、什么是深拷贝?什么是浅拷贝?深拷贝:修改变量的值不会影响原先变量的值,一般情况下基本数据类型都是深拷贝在这个例子中,把num1的值赋值给num2,修改了num2的值是不会影响到num1的值,所以n
【前端工程化】篇四 席卷八荒-Webpack(进阶)
声明:本篇文章基于webpack v4.43.0,如按照文中代码执行报错,请检查依赖模块版本是否和示例代码仓库中一致。 *温馨提示:*本篇内容更偏实战,涉及大量代码,如有代码密集恐惧症的老爷,请速速离场。 在上一篇的内容中,介绍了webpack的核心概念以及常用的核心配置,并尝…
Spring Boot入门(二):获取配置文件值
本篇博客主要讲解下在Spring Boot中如何获取配置文件的值。 1. 使用yaml配置文件 两者之间的差别并不是很大,只是yaml语言的配置文件层次结构更明显,可读性更强,因此目前使用的更多一些。 运行结果和原来使用properties配置文件时一致。 2. 使用@Valu…
前端初学SpringBoot系列(一)初始化项目以及引入swagger2
这是前端初学SpringBoot系列的第一节,学习如何初始化一个空项目进行后续开发。目前有两种方式进行初始化: 去官网https://start.spring.io/直接按照下图进行初始化,相关配置项具体内容可查看文档,SpringBoot只要不选择SNAPSHOT即可。 核心…
前端初学SpringBoot系列(二)使用mybatis完成数据库的查询
在第一节中学习了如何初始化一个项目,并且写了一个最最最最😄简单的接口,但是项目中数据肯定是来自数据库,在传统java中使用JDBC来操作数据库,进入web部分后,现在主要采用mybatis持久层框架做SQL映射(把数据库内容映射成对象,Object Relational Ma…
下一页
关注了
11
关注者
0
收藏集
0
关注标签
18
加入于
2019-05-20